The Star Trek series is notoriously difficult to encode due to its hybrid content (mixed progressive 30fps/progressive 24fps/video). With a view to stimulating creative thinking about how to deal with hybrid material I have posted this challenge, which will remain sticky until the conclusion.

Guest
23rd January 2003, 03:42
@MrBunny
I rendered the clip once using MotionPerfect to convert to 23.976 and once using Decomb. Then I used Trim() to combine the appropriately rendered video and film portions.
The point I am making has actually already been made by resonator. The amount of time and effort you want to invest will have the biggest effect on the outcome.
I do agree that mode=3 looks poor with smooth video pans. But mode=1 looks poor with smooth film pans. :(
If these things bother you and you have the time and energy, buy MotionPerfect and do it as described above. For a single movie, OK. For 160 episodes, well, you'll need a lot of energy. :)

resonator
19th March 2003, 23:10
Originally posted by jfcarbel
Can you explain in more detail how you used MotionPerfect. I am confused why you would use Decomb after using MotionPerfect since all the frames would now be at 23.976.
Well, I can tell you what I did for testing purposes (did a PAL transfer) on an Anime that contained some hard to process scenes.
For 29.97fps progressive:
-Used decomb in order to get 30 progressive frames per second
-Used VDub in fast recompress mode to make a temporary clip; used the HuffYUV codec.
-Opened this clip in Motion Perfect in simple mode and set the target framerate to 23.976 (or 80%), left the target duration at 100%.
-Set Motion Perfect to High Quality.
-Edited the processed scene back into the rest of the episode using Trim().
For 29.97fps interlaced:
-Used SeparateFields(), SelectEvery(2,1) and BicubicResize(720,480) to discard the bottom field, resize to full frame size and therefore get "progressive" frames.
-Then I did just that same as described above.
Finally I ended up with an ultimatly smooth and totally motion-jerkyness-free transfer at 23.976fps which I speeded up to 25fps and resized to 720x576.

resonator
26th March 2003, 13:22
Originally posted by mf
Isn't that what you want when you convert the non-film parts? I mean, IVTC makes nonfilm choppy. So this ought to fix that.
The approach is different, while MotionPerfect tries to capture the movement within the frame and with the information tries to "render" the exact same movement at at different framerate without having to cross-blend pictures, the filter you mentioned does what a lot of camcorders are able to do too, stabilizing the movement of the camera itself. For instance: You shot your video handheld and got a shaky video out of it. Imagine giving the camera to a person that drank too much coffee - this filter tries to fix that.
Deshaker - fixing motion on the x and y-Axis (height, width)
MotionPerfect - fixing motion on the z-Axis (time).

My contribution to the challenge:
http://home.attbi.com/~blade66/TNGtest.avi
It's certainly not a general "solution," but I had an idea to kick up the frame rate to 120 fps, repeat each NTSC frame 4 times, and repeat each FILM frame 5 times. Also, if the NTSC fields were bobbed (instead of deinterlaced, as in my example) it should be possible to reverse the process and recreate the original hybrid sequence with minimal loss.
But I hope you have a fast computer (faster than my P3 650, anyway) to play this thing back.
MrBunny
22nd June 2003, 07:02
Actually I'd been thinking about 120fps encoding recently myself. Considering the nature of DCT encoding, perfect duplicate frames should take "zero" space except the header. Therefore in actual fact, the 120 fps is just the size of the distinct frames + 120 frame headers. In my one really quick experiment, it seemed that the size (quant2 xvid) of a 120fps encode (29.97 ivtc'd to 23.976 and then interleaved with itself 5 times) would be close to that of a decimate(mode=1) encode. I think this is an idea worth exploring. The search for "hybrid" perfection will never end.
As a sidenote, this would kinda fall into the domain of the suggestion I made a while ago about having conditional filtering based on decomb's film vs ntsc metric. If film, decimate, then copy 5 times, if ntsc, copy 4 times.

5th November 2003, 11:17
Problem solved :)
1) Speed up the IVTCed parts from 24fps to 30fps - Avisynth needs constant framerate during the whole stream.
2) Do a timecode file using the format below
3) Load timecode file and the encoded AVI into MKVMerge and voilá! a "Variable Framerate Perfect Hybrid Encode" :)
Yes, it's that easy ;)

Si
10th November 2003, 21:06
@vhelp
Some (maybe the majority) of old VHS recordings MAY have simpler IVTC requirements.
So a simple and fast IVTC process MAY work :)
This is probably due to the fact that old films/filmed series had their special effects (if any) added in at the film stage and the whole programme/film was simply converted to video.
As technology progressed, things like ST TNG had all sort of processes done to it inc film-->video->special effects added-in and spliced together with pure video as well.
Luckily (at least as far as us ST fans go) the effects seem to be going back to the film (24fps) stage and life is getting easier :)
